The Rise of Rob Gronkowski
Early Career Highlights
Rob Gronkowski was drafted by the New England Patriots in the second round of the 2010 NFL Draft. His sheer athleticism and unique skill set quickly made him a standout player. Over his nine-year career with the Patriots, Gronkowski achieved:
- Three Super Bowl Championships (XLIX, LI, LIII)
- Five Pro Bowl selections
- Four First-team All-Pro honors
Gronkowski was renowned for his exceptional ability as a tight end, combining size, speed, and agility. His chemistry with quarterback Tom Brady became legendary, leading to numerous highlight-reel plays.
Retirement and Comeback
After the 2018 season, Gronkowski announced his retirement from professional football, citing the toll that the sport had taken on his body. Fans and analysts speculated about his future, but in April 2020, Gronkowski made headlines once again by announcing his return to the NFL to join Brady with the Tampa Bay Buccaneers. This move sparked excitement and curiosity about how he would perform after a year away from the game.
Does Gronkowski Still Play Football?
The Current Status of Gronkowski
As of 2023, Rob Gronkowski is not actively playing football. After winning a Super Bowl with the Buccaneers in 2021, Gronkowski announced his retirement for the second time in June 2022. His decision was influenced by a desire to focus on his health and personal life, as well as to explore opportunities outside of football.
Reasons Behind His Retirement
-
Physical Health: Gronkowski has faced numerous injuries throughout his career, including multiple surgeries on his back, knee, and forearm. Prioritizing his long-term health was a significant factor in his decision to retire.
-
Personal Life: Gronkowski has expressed a desire to enjoy life outside of football, spending more time with family and pursuing various business ventures, including his involvement in the entertainment industry.
-
Legacy Consideration: Having achieved monumental success, Gronkowski may want to preserve his legacy as one of the greatest tight ends in NFL history rather than risk further injury by continuing to play.
